Do Multi-Location Businesses Need Separate City Pages or One Dynamic Template?
When businesses expand across multiple cities, the question of how to structure their website for SEO often arises. Should each city get its own dedicated page, or should a single dynamic template handle all locations? The answer isn’t one-size-fits-all. Both approaches have pros and cons, and the decision depends on your business model, competition, and SEO strategy. In this blog, we’ll explore the advantages of separate city pages versus a dynamic template and help you understand which approach is more effective for your growth and visibility.
The Case for Separate City Pages
Creating unique, dedicated pages for each city allows you to tailor content to the specific audience of that region. This helps capture local search intent, such as “plumbing services in Austin” or “digital marketing agency in San Antonio.”
- Localized SEO Value: Separate city pages give you room to optimize meta titles, headings, and body text with city-specific keywords. This increases the chances of ranking in Google’s local search results.
- Personalized User Experience: Localized information—such as addresses, testimonials from that city, or area-specific case studies—can build stronger trust and engagement.
- Content Depth: With dedicated pages, you can expand content to include community references, events, or partnerships, which a single template might miss.
However, this approach comes with challenges. You’ll need to create high-quality, unique content for every city page. Thin or duplicate content across multiple pages can hurt SEO instead of helping.
The Argument for a Dynamic Template
A dynamic template means using one design where location details are automatically populated—such as city name, address, and service coverage. This works well for businesses with a large number of locations, like franchises or retail chains.
- Scalability: If your business operates in dozens or hundreds of cities, managing separate pages becomes impractical. A dynamic template ensures consistency and reduces manual work.
- Faster Implementation: You can roll out new city coverage quickly without creating entirely new content every time.
- Centralized Management: Updates to services or offerings are easier since changes automatically reflect across all city pages.
The downside? Dynamic templates may lack the unique, rich content that Google favors for ranking. Without thoughtful customization, these pages might struggle to compete in highly competitive local markets.
Blending the Two Approaches
Many successful multi-location businesses adopt a hybrid approach: a dynamic template with strategic customization for high-value markets.
- Prioritize Core Cities: Build fully optimized, unique pages for your most important or competitive cities.
- Use Dynamic Templates for Scale: For smaller or less competitive markets, rely on the template to maintain presence without overwhelming resources.
- Leverage Schema Markup: Add structured data to highlight local details like addresses, phone numbers, and business hours, ensuring stronger visibility in local search.
- Incorporate Reviews and Testimonials: Embedding city-specific reviews within a dynamic template boosts both SEO and user trust.
This blended model allows businesses to balance scalability with SEO strength, delivering localized value where it matters most.
Choosing the Right Structure for Your Growth
Whether your business should use separate city pages or a dynamic template depends on your size, resources, and goals. If you operate in a handful of competitive markets, dedicated city pages with unique content may give you the edge. If you run hundreds of locations, a scalable dynamic template with smart customization might be the better fit. In many cases, a hybrid model delivers the best results—ensuring visibility, efficiency, and engagement across markets. At Brightbeans Digital, we’ve been helping businesses structure and optimize their websites for over 12+ years. As a leading digital marketing agency based in India, we specialize in multi-location SEO strategies that drive results. Whether you’re managing a handful of service areas or scaling across the nation, we’ll help you choose the structure that maximizes rankings and conversions.
Recent Post














